Seating
Bariatric wheelchairs have a higher weight capacity and wider seats than basic wheelchairs, and their enhanced frames supply extra stability for much heavier users. These chairs allow people with restricted mobility to get out of your home, shop, visit family and friends, and more, increasing independence and lifestyle.
These wheelchairs generally have padded seating and backrests with extra reinforcement, in addition to adjustable footplates. The feet can be elevated to improve blood circulation and minimize pressure sores. Some designs even permit the seat and backrest to be tilted, which takes into account a person's centre of gravity and may help them breathe more comfortably.
In addition to these features, Lightweight wheelchair bariatric wheelchairs usually have actually sturdy frames constructed of stronger materials like steel. This improves the chair's sturdiness and strength, preventing it from warping with time and helping to avoid injuries for both users and those who assist them with transfers.

Stability
For bariatric wheelchair users, stability is an important aspect. Wheelchairs that are not steady can cause discomfort for the user, in addition to develop security issues for caretakers and others who may be transferring them in and out of the chair. Having a sturdy frame and wider seats assist to make sure that the chair does not tip over or lose its integrity as the user moves about.
In addition, a steady chair allows the user to take part in routine activities and socialize more freely, increasing their quality of life. Without the capability to move, people can feel caught in their home, which has been revealed to contribute to psychological health issue such as anxiety and stress and anxiety.
When selecting a bariatric aids travel wheelchair, search for designs that use adjustable placing to accommodate a variety of physique. For instance, lateral and arm supports simplify side transfers, while models that have an anterior tilt aid in assisting in sit-to-stand transfers. Pressure management is another essential feature, and you need to consider a model that uses comfort-tension seating, which helps to rearrange weight evenly and decrease the risk of skin breakdown. For instance, Lightweight Wheelchair wheelchairs and transport chairs appear quite similar in the beginning look but are designed for various situations and users.
A bariatric wheelchair 400 lb capacity wheelchair is a specific chair designed to accommodate heavier body weights. It features a bigger seat size and strengthened frame for additional assistance. These specialized chairs are frequently utilized in healthcare facilities and property settings to supply mobility for individuals with obesity-related medical conditions.
However, this special design likewise makes bariatric chairs less portable than basic wheelchairs. This is due to the fact that they are typically much heavier and more hard to maneuver.
For those who require a mobility gadget for periodic use, a transport chair is a great option. These wheelchairs have smaller front wheels and bigger rear ones, making them simpler to press with caregiver assistance. Transport chairs are likewise more easily transported in a lorry, and they can be stored in the house or in a garage with minimal hassle.
